Git-Url: 
http://git.frugalware.org/gitweb/gitweb.cgi?p=xorg74.git;a=commitdiff;h=93416ddc39182ed519f85df26252b5404c285bfd

commit 93416ddc39182ed519f85df26252b5404c285bfd
Author: bouleetbil <bouleet...@frogdev.info>
Date:   Fri Jun 19 23:09:15 2009 +0200

nx-3.3.0-2-i686
*rebuild with new xorg
*added gcc4 patch

diff --git a/source/xapps-extra/nx/FrugalBuild 
b/source/xapps-extra/nx/FrugalBuild
index 5b3862b..0722e50 100644
--- a/source/xapps-extra/nx/FrugalBuild
+++ b/source/xapps-extra/nx/FrugalBuild
@@ -3,10 +3,10 @@

pkgname=nx
pkgver=3.3.0
-pkgrel=1
+pkgrel=2
pkgdesc="NX provides a proxy system for the X Window System."
url="http://www.nomachine.com";
-depends=('expat' 'audiofile' 'openssl' 'libjpeg' 'libpng' 'libxt' 'libxp' 
'libxdamage' 'libxrandr' 'libxtst')
+depends=('expat' 'audiofile' 'openssl' 'libjpeg' 'libpng' 'libxt>=1.0.3-3' 
'libxp' 'libxdamage>=1.1.1-3' 'libxrandr>=1.3.0' 'libxtst')
makedepends=('imake' 'inputproto')
groups=('xapps-extra')
replaces=('nx-x11' 'nxproxy')
@@ -20,7 +20,8 @@ 
source=(http://64.34.161.181/download/$pkgver/sources/nxproxy-$pkgver-2.tar.gz
http://64.34.161.181/download/$pkgver/sources/nx-X11-$pkgver-5.tar.gz
http://64.34.161.181/download/$pkgver/sources/nxauth-$pkgver-1.tar.gz
http://64.34.161.181/download/$pkgver/sources/nxagent-$pkgver-10.tar.gz
-       
http://64.34.161.181/download/$pkgver/sources/nxscripts-$pkgver-1.tar.gz)
+       
http://64.34.161.181/download/$pkgver/sources/nxscripts-$pkgver-1.tar.gz \
+       gcc44.diff)
sha1sums=('3703e4e5d9097c54b34190fc2a17208385ec7533' \
'2d3f9a9b1a83b32d6e8cc69b9b10c1aacc1f0783' \
'4c811a6ebdebf2a975ee80bfbbed92af550e7082' \
@@ -29,11 +30,14 @@ sha1sums=('3703e4e5d9097c54b34190fc2a17208385ec7533' \
'dfaa8356f9627f30401ee36ad5d5883947feb1c3' \
'd8826654066e4a34ecf6ad903591e76924683d21' \
'9945f602f729220e7b1b44e79c4c2c6882fd61ad' \
-          '0513aed9cff11cc575dde7b03ecefb05a3c9376d')
+          '0513aed9cff11cc575dde7b03ecefb05a3c9376d' \
+          'd3c3ada10da075b935d344ce647fbd71183f80ca')
+_F_cd_path="./"

build()
{
-       Fcd ""
+       Fcd
+       Fpatchall
for i in nxcomp nxcompshad nxproxy
do
cd $i || return 1
diff --git a/source/xapps-extra/nx/gcc44.diff b/source/xapps-extra/nx/gcc44.diff
new file mode 100644
index 0000000..53574a8
--- /dev/null
+++ b/source/xapps-extra/nx/gcc44.diff
@@ -0,0 +1,11 @@
+--- nx-3.3.0/nxcomp/Loop.cpp.orig      2009-05-17 12:22:19.000000000 +0200
++++ nx-3.3.0/nxcomp/Loop.cpp   2009-05-17 12:22:43.000000000 +0200
+@@ -10979,7 +10979,7 @@
+                                       packMethod == PACK_LOSSLESS ||
+                                           packMethod == PACK_ADAPTIVE)
+   {
+-    char *dash = rindex(opt, '-');
++    const char *dash = rindex(opt, '-');
+
+     if (dash != NULL && strlen(dash) == 2 &&
+             *(dash + 1) >= '0' && *(dash + 1) <= '9')
_______________________________________________
Frugalware-git mailing list
Frugalware-git@frugalware.org
http://frugalware.org/mailman/listinfo/frugalware-git

Reply via email to